Ordinals
beta
Sat 1311065245050520
decimal
314426.245050520
degree
0°104426′1946″245050520‴
percentile
62.43167840441393%
name
eogxfzhlumr
cycle
0
epoch
1
period
155
block
314426
offset
245050520
timestamp
2014-08-07 19:09:57 UTC
rarity
common
prev
next